3 is not a factor of 49. To find out if a 3 is a factor of another number, simply add the digits of the number together to discover if 3 will divide evenly into their sum. If it can, the number is divisible by 3.

For example, for the number 1890, add 1 + 8 + 9 + 0. The answer is 18. 18 is divisible by 3, so 1890 is divisible by 3. If you like, you can carry this out farther and add the digits of 18 together. The answer is 9. 9 is divisible by 3, so 1890 is divisible by 3.

This method works for any number, no matter how many digits it has, to find out if a number is divisible by 3.
